  7. Its 50:50 on whether the flap mod is a good or bad mod. The heat soak thing is a myth, the flap opens straight into the engine bay anyway and we have a MAF so the mixture is adjusted accordingly based on IAT. It does sound better lower down with the mod but you lose the sudden two stage noise as the chewbacca growl starts lower down and builds gradually rather than just suddenly arriving at 3.5k. RR racing intake totally deletes the actuator so if they are happy then so am I. My custom box will do the same but will have a much larger chamber and better air feeds from more places so till then I'll run with the flap delete mod and the Takeda which gives me what I want for now..... Noise!!

  9. Definitely some useful info there Wayne, thanks bud!! I'm suffering with a bit of Rattly McRattly Rack!! 😩 Feels like when your drop links have gone on your BMW 3 series. You just get a loose rattly getting through the steering wheel when going slow over bumps or uneven ground, not there at speed. Lexus says it could be play in the stab links, track rod ends, rack ends or the rack itself. About a grand to do the first 3, about 3 grand to do the rack but it comes with rack ends. My thoughts were do the first 2 and if the noise is still there do the rack and rack ends. Maybe second hand like you say though. Lexus reckon there is a small amount of play in them all 🤔🤔🤔 Hmmmmm, I reckon there's a small amount of bollo# and an opportunity to charge someone the earth! Defo seeking a second opinion before I take the plunge.

  17. ASH Auto silicone hoses on ebay mate. 90 ID 15 degree elbow but you need to cut it down loads and a 102 / 90 reducer but again you need to cut it down loads. Did mine with a hacksaw, should have drawn a line and used a Stanley blade. 😎😎
